Reminiscent of The Golem and the Jinni , Caroline Stevermer's The Glass Magician is a magical and romantic tale set in New York’s Gilded Age. A fledging magician discovers true magic…and a power that might destroy her. New York 1905: The Vanderbilts. The Astors. The Morgans. They are the cream of society―and they own the nation on the cusp of a new century. Thalia Cutler doesn’t come from money or have family connections. But she knows magic―stage magic. And she dazzles the audience with fantastical acts. One night, a trick goes horribly awry. Thalia discovers a magic beyond her stage twirls and costumes, finding her world far more enchanted―and herself far more powerful―than she ever imagined. To understand what she is, Thalia will have to face a New York more dangerous than any stage she’s known… before the real monsters descend to feast.
